17/11/25 (Agence Europe) – On Thursday 13 November, the European Commission launched a public consultation on the future Charter future Charter of access for industrial users to research and technology infrastructures. This Charter, which is expected to be presented in 2026, follows on from the strategy to promote start-ups and scale-ups (see EUROPE 13720/13) and that relating to research and technology infrastructures (see EUROPE 13718/13). It aims to improve access to infrastructure through six principles: - increased visibility and availability of services; - transparency and quality of services; - simplification of procedures; - safe intellectual property management; - priority to EU companies; - cooperation between infrastructures and access to data. Stakeholders are invited to give their views on the design and content of the Charter by Wednesday 10 December. See the consultation: https://aeur.eu/f/jh2 (AD)
